Here’s a classic Southern Fried Chicken Livers recipe with a crispy, flavorful coating.
Ingredients
- 1 lb (450 g) chicken livers, trimmed and rinsed
- 1 cup buttermilk (or 1 cup milk + 1 tbsp lemon juice)
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 tsp salt
- 1 tsp black pepper
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- 1 tsp onion powder
- ½ tsp paprika
- ¼ tsp cayenne pepper (optional)
- Vegetable oil, for frying
Instructions
- Soak the livers
- Place the chicken livers in the buttermilk.
- Refrigerate for 30 minutes to 2 hours.
- Prepare the coating
- In a shallow bowl, combine the flour, sal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, paprika, and cayenne.
- Coat the livers
- Remove the livers from the buttermilk, letting the excess drip off.
- Dredge each liver in the seasoned flour until well coated.
- Heat the oil
- Heat 2–3 inches of vegetable oil to 350°F (175°C).
- Fry
- Fry the chicken livers in small batches for 4–6 minutes, turning once, until golden brown and cooked through.
- The internal temperature should reach 165°F (74°C).
- Drain and serve
- Drain on a wire rack or paper towels.
- Sprinkle with a little extra salt while hot.
Serving Suggestions
Serve with:
- Mashed potatoes
- Coleslaw
- Biscuits or cornbread
- Hot sauce or ranch dressing
- Gravy for dipping
These fried chicken livers are crispy on the outside and tender on the inside—best served fresh and hot.
